Who can help from the Social Fund of The Department of Work and Pensions?

0

You may get help if you have insufficient money to pay for a funeral. You are responsible for arranging and you or your partner are claiming:- a) Income Support b) Housing Benefit c) Council Tax Benefit d) Family Credit e) Disability Working Allowance The Benefits Agency of the Department for Work and Pensions will give further information regarding conditions attached to the claims and payment. Payments have to be paid back to the Social Fund from any estate of the person who died.
